Families in NN14 2XZ benefit from access to two specific institutions, Havelock Infant School and Havelock Junior School. Both establishments appear as primary schools, offering a continuous educational path for children in the area. Havelock Infant School holds an outstanding Ofsted rating according to academy records, demonstrating a high standard of early education. Havelock Junior School carries a good Ofsted rating and also operates as an academy, ensuring consistent curriculum and management standards. This pairing provides a clear progression route for your children from infancy through to age 11. The community in NN14 2XZ presents a mature demographic profile with significant implications for daily life. The median age stands at 47, which places the central tendency firmly in middle adulthood. Most residents fall into the 30 to 64-year age range, meaning you are surrounded by working professionals and established families rather than young children or tenants. Home ownership levels stand at 56%, showing a strong tendency for residents to buy rather than rent.
